Abstract

The chapter 'Crystal Systems' delves into the seven crystal systems—triclinic, monoclinic, orthorhombic, tetragonal, trigonal, hexagonal, and cubic—each defined by unique symmetries that impose specific constraints on lattice constants. Triclinic crystals, for instance, require no special symmetry, while monoclinic crystals have a twofold axis or mirror symmetry that fixes two lattice angles at 90°. Orthorhombic crystals have all angles at 90°, and tetragonal crystals have two equal lattice vectors. Cubic crystals require four triads, and hexagonal crystals have a sixfold axis. The chapter highlights the importance of symmetry over lattice constants in determining crystal systems, offering a thorough exploration of each system's properties and constraints.
